文档详情

基于单片机和USB接口技术的高速数据采集系统的设计毕业设计(论文)(可编辑).doc

发布:2018-04-01约3.65万字共55页下载文档
文本预览下载声明
基于单片机和USB接口技术的高速数据采集系统的设计毕业设计(论文) ...31 Abstract Data acquisition uses a combination of PC-based measurement hardware and software to provide a flexible, user-defined measurement system. Data acquisition involves gathering signals from measurement sources and digitizing the signal for storage, analysis, and presentation on a personal computer PC .As a new interface Specification.the Universal Serial Bus USB has the advantages of convenient、expansibility、low cost and anti―disturbance. So it is fit for the communication interface between the host and available peripherals USB delivers an inexpensive, easy-to-use connection between data acquisition devices/instruments and PCs. USB communication technology can enable high-speed, strong error-correcting capabilities, easy extensibility, plug-and-play convenience, combined with organic. USB technology is not even in the face of a long time, but because of its many advantages, more and more accepted by manufacturers and users. This thesis introduce to the hardware and software design for the high speed data acquisition system based on Single chip micro computer and USB. Key words data acquisition;universal serial bus interface;ngle chip micro computer 目录 摘要 I Abstract II 第1章 绪论 1 1.1 研究的背景及目的 1 1.2 国内外研究现状及已有成果 1 1.3 课题的研究方法和内容 2 第2章 总体方案设计 3 2.1 芯片比较 3 单片机选型 3 USB接口芯片的选择 3 2.2 系统的原理及其组成 5 第3章 系统的程序设计 7 3.1 系统的硬件设计 7 PDIUSBD12的性能特点和内部结构 7 PDIUSBD12的端点描述 9 PDIUSBD12的指令集 10 PDIUSBD12的管脚配置 11 A/D与单片机接口电路 13 PDIUSBD12与单片机接口电路 14 3.2 系统的软件设计 14 PDIUSBD12的固件编程思想 14 PDIUSBD12固件编程的结构 15 PDIUSBD12固件编程的实现 17 端点处理程序 18 主循环MAINLOOP.C 21 驱动程序开发工具的介绍 22 USB设备驱动程序设计 23 USB设备驱动程序的调用 24 第4章 方案设计的分析及本研究的创新策略 26 4.1 方案的可行性、实验过程、数据的处理及分析 26 系统硬件设计分析 26 系统软件设计分析 26 4.2 本次设计的创新与改进 27 结论 29 致谢 30 参考文献 31 附录A 32 附录B 43 第1章 绪论 1. 1 研究的背景及目的 信息技术与电子技术的迅猛发展,使得计算机和外围设备也得到飞速发展和应用。过去人们单纯追求计算机与外设之间的传输速度,现在纠错能力和操作安装的简易性也成为人们关注的目标。USB通讯技术的出现,使高传输速度、强纠错能力、易扩展性、方便的即插即用,有机的结合在一起。USB设备需要依据USB协议进行数据的解包与打包,底层硬件设备与操
显示全部
相似文档